Mashed Potato Pie
- 2 lbs irish potatoes
- 34 cup cheddar cheese
- 1 cup evaporated milk
- 5 tablespoons unsalted butter
- parsley
- chives
- 3 minced garlic cloves
- salt and pepper
- 1 cup breadcrumbs
- 12 cup cheddar cheese
- 1 minced garlic clove
- chives
- salt and pepper
- Boil potatoes in salted water until soft.
- Peel and mashed them with a folk or potato masher/ ricer.
- Add the butter, salt and chopped pepper, parsely, chives and garlic.
- Mix well.
- Add the grated cheese and evaporated milk and mix well untill smooth.
- Make the topping by mixing all the ingredients in a bowl.
- Put the potato mix in a lightly greased 9X9 pyrex dish, top with breadcrumb anf cheese mix.
- Bake in a preheated 350 degree oven for 25-30 minutes or until top gets golden.
- let rest for 10 minutes before serving.
